>have to update CFW because new games no longer work with the old sigpatches
is this simple to do because I see conflicting information on this
Replies: >>714026687
Anonymous
6/30/2025, 12:28:12 AM No.714026687
>>714026595
it's easy but tedious
first you update your atmosphere and hekate, then you update your syspatches, then you update any other sysmodules like mission control, then at last you can update the firmware with daybreak
